[Gluster-Maintainers] Build failed in Jenkins: regression-test-with-multiplex #696

jenkins at build.gluster.org jenkins at build.gluster.org
Wed Mar 28 18:39:39 UTC 2018


See <https://build.gluster.org/job/regression-test-with-multiplex/696/display/redirect?page=changes>

Changes:

[Raghavendra G] quick-read: Provide statistics to the monitor

[Raghavendra G] Quota: heal directory on newly added bricks when quota limit is reached

[Raghavendra G] cluster/dht: ENOSPC will not fail rebalance

[atin] glusterd: handling brick termination in brick-mux

[Amar Tumballi] rpc: fix incorrect return value when xdr decode fails

[Amar Tumballi] rpc: simplify parameters when a saved frame is forced to unwind

[Amar Tumballi] rpc: update tirpc registration to "force" unregister old mapping before

[Amar Tumballi] glusterd: changing the op-version of volume stop mgmt v3

[Amar Tumballi] Fix gluster(8) formatting

------------------------------------------
[...truncated 2.94 MB...]
#12 0x00007f40bb2a0962 in pl_forget (this=0x7f408d18d400, inode=0x7f40bc253a28) at <https://build.gluster.org/job/regression-test-with-multiplex/ws/xlators/features/locks/src/posix.c>:2545
        fn = 0x7f40ce622af2 <default_inodelk_cbk>
        _parent = 0x7f40bc417db8
        old_THIS = 0x7f408d18d400
        pl_inode = 0x7f406c04cb20
        ext_tmp = 0x7f407c6d1240
        ext_l = 0x7f407c6d1240
        posixlks_released = {next = 0x7f407c6d1240, prev = 0x7f407c6d1240}
        ino_tmp = 0x7f408c5394c0
        ino_l = 0x7f408c5cef20
        inodelks_released = {next = 0x7f408c5cef30, prev = 0x7f407409e970}
        rw_tmp = 0x0
        rw_req = 0x0
        entry_tmp = 0x0
        entry_l = 0x0
        entrylks_released = {next = 0x7f407c6d1220, prev = 0x7f407c6d1220}
        dom = 0x7f406c04cb48
        dom_tmp = 0x7f406c04cb48
        __FUNCTION__ = "pl_forget"
#13 0x00007f40ce57a3d6 in __inode_ctx_free (inode=0x7f40bc253a28) at <https://build.gluster.org/job/regression-test-with-multiplex/ws/libglusterfs/src/inode.c>:331
        index = 7
        xl = 0x7f408d18d400
        old_THIS = 0x7f40ce8712c0 <global_xlator>
        __FUNCTION__ = "__inode_ctx_free"
#14 0x00007f40ce57a4a0 in __inode_destroy (inode=0x7f40bc253a28) at <https://build.gluster.org/job/regression-test-with-multiplex/ws/libglusterfs/src/inode.c>:352
        __FUNCTION__ = "__inode_destroy"
#15 0x00007f40ce57cdc7 in inode_table_prune (table=0x7f40a045a7a0) at <https://build.gluster.org/job/regression-test-with-multiplex/ws/libglusterfs/src/inode.c>:1578
        ret = 0
        purge = {next = 0x7f40a0140bf0, prev = 0x7f40a0140bf0}
        del = 0x7f40bc253a28
        tmp = 0x7f40a0140b68
        entry = 0x0
        __FUNCTION__ = "inode_table_prune"
#16 0x00007f40ce57d797 in inode_table_destroy (inode_table=0x7f40a045a7a0) at <https://build.gluster.org/job/regression-test-with-multiplex/ws/libglusterfs/src/inode.c>:1852
        trav = 0x7f40a0140b68
        __FUNCTION__ = "inode_table_destroy"
#17 0x000000000040baa7 in ?? ()
No symbol table info available.
#18 0x0000000000000000 in ?? ()
No symbol table info available.
=========================================================
              Finish backtrace
         program name : /build/install/sbin/glusterfsd
         corefile     : /glustersproc0-20180.core
=========================================================

+ gdb -ex 'core-file /glustersproc1-32750.core' -ex 'set pagination off' -ex 'info proc exe' -ex q
GNU gdb (GDB) Red Hat Enterprise Linux 7.6.1-100.el7_4.1
Copyright (C) 2013 Free Software Foundation, Inc.
License GPLv3+: GNU GPL version 3 or later <http://gnu.org/licenses/gpl.html>
This is free software: you are free to change and redistribute it.
There is NO WARRANTY, to the extent permitted by law.  Type "show copying"
and "show warranty" for details.
This GDB was configured as "x86_64-redhat-linux-gnu".
For bug reporting instructions, please see:
<http://www.gnu.org/software/gdb/bugs/>.
[New LWP 32755]
[New LWP 1674]
[New LWP 316]
[New LWP 32757]
[New LWP 322]
[New LWP 326]
[New LWP 325]
[New LWP 338]
[New LWP 431]
[New LWP 716]
[New LWP 719]
[New LWP 725]
[New LWP 724]
[New LWP 730]
[New LWP 728]
[New LWP 734]
[New LWP 732]
[New LWP 1358]
[New LWP 1403]
[New LWP 1402]
[New LWP 1449]
[New LWP 1448]
[New LWP 32750]
[New LWP 1357]
[New LWP 408]
[New LWP 32754]
[New LWP 1405]
[New LWP 324]
[New LWP 1360]
[New LWP 726]
[New LWP 1362]
[New LWP 32752]
[New LWP 1483]
[New LWP 722]
[New LWP 1364]
[New LWP 1675]
[New LWP 321]
[New LWP 457]
[New LWP 327]
[New LWP 323]
[New LWP 337]
[New LWP 723]
[New LWP 717]
[New LWP 715]
[New LWP 1359]
[New LWP 1361]
[New LWP 1363]
[New LWP 1481]
[New LWP 1480]
[New LWP 32751]
[New LWP 32753]
[New LWP 32756]
[New LWP 320]
Core was generated by `/build/install/sbin/glusterfsd -s builder104.cloud.gluster.org --volfile-id pat'.
Program terminated with signal 11, Segmentation fault.
#0  0x00007f0a615645ac in ?? ()
exe = '/build/install/sbin/glusterfsd -s builder104.cloud.gluster.org --volfile-id pat'
++ gdb -ex 'core-file /glustersproc1-32750.core' -ex 'set pagination off' -ex 'info proc exe' -ex q
++ cut -d ' ' -f1
++ cut -d ''\''' -f2
++ tail -1
+ executable_name=/build/install/sbin/glusterfsd
++ which /build/install/sbin/glusterfsd
+ executable_path=/build/install/sbin/glusterfsd
+ set +x

=========================================================
              Start printing backtrace
         program name : /build/install/sbin/glusterfsd
         corefile     : /glustersproc1-32750.core
=========================================================
[New LWP 32755]
[New LWP 1674]
[New LWP 316]
[New LWP 32757]
[New LWP 322]
[New LWP 326]
[New LWP 325]
[New LWP 338]
[New LWP 431]
[New LWP 716]
[New LWP 719]
[New LWP 725]
[New LWP 724]
[New LWP 730]
[New LWP 728]
[New LWP 734]
[New LWP 732]
[New LWP 1358]
[New LWP 1403]
[New LWP 1402]
[New LWP 1449]
[New LWP 1448]
[New LWP 32750]
[New LWP 1357]
[New LWP 408]
[New LWP 32754]
[New LWP 1405]
[New LWP 324]
[New LWP 1360]
[New LWP 726]
[New LWP 1362]
[New LWP 32752]
[New LWP 1483]
[New LWP 722]
[New LWP 1364]
[New LWP 1675]
[New LWP 321]
[New LWP 457]
[New LWP 327]
[New LWP 323]
[New LWP 337]
[New LWP 723]
[New LWP 717]
[New LWP 715]
[New LWP 1359]
[New LWP 1361]
[New LWP 1363]
[New LWP 1481]
[New LWP 1480]
[New LWP 32751]
[New LWP 32753]
[New LWP 32756]
[New LWP 320]
[New LWP -1]
[Thread debugging using libthread_db enabled]
Using host libthread_db library "/lib64/libthread_db.so.1".
Core was generated by `/build/install/sbin/glusterfsd -s builder104.cloud.gluster.org --volfile-id pat'.
Program terminated with signal 11, Segmentation fault.
#0  0x00007f0a615645ac in index_get_gfid_type (opaque=0x7f0a050d2ca0) at <https://build.gluster.org/job/regression-test-with-multiplex/ws/xlators/features/index/src/index.c>:1646
1646	        list_for_each_entry (entry, &args->entries->list, list) {
warning: Couldn't find general-purpose registers in core file.
PC register is not available
Quitting: PC register is not available
=========================================================
              Finish backtrace
         program name : /build/install/sbin/glusterfsd
         corefile     : /glustersproc1-32750.core
=========================================================

+ rm -f /build/install/cores/gdbout.txt
+ for corefile in '$CORELIST'
+ getliblistfromcore /build/install/cores/glusteriotwr9-23321.core
+ rm -f /build/install/cores/gdbout.txt
+ gdb -c /build/install/cores/glusteriotwr9-23321.core -q -ex 'set pagination off' -ex 'info sharedlibrary' -ex q
+ set +x
+ rm -f /build/install/cores/gdbout.txt
+ for corefile in '$CORELIST'
+ getliblistfromcore /build/install/cores/glustersproc0-20180.core
+ rm -f /build/install/cores/gdbout.txt
+ gdb -c /build/install/cores/glustersproc0-20180.core -q -ex 'set pagination off' -ex 'info sharedlibrary' -ex q
+ set +x
+ rm -f /build/install/cores/gdbout.txt
+ for corefile in '$CORELIST'
+ getliblistfromcore /build/install/cores/glustersproc1-32750.core
+ rm -f /build/install/cores/gdbout.txt
+ gdb -c /build/install/cores/glustersproc1-32750.core -q -ex 'set pagination off' -ex 'info sharedlibrary' -ex q
+ set +x
+ rm -f /build/install/cores/gdbout.txt
+ sort /build/install/cores/liblist.txt
+ uniq
+ cat /build/install/cores/liblist.txt.tmp
+ grep -v /build/install
+ tar -cf /archives/archived_builds/build-install-regression-test-with-multiplex-696.tar /build/install/sbin /build/install/bin /build/install/lib /build/install/libexec /build/install/cores
tar: Removing leading `/' from member names
+ tar -rhf /archives/archived_builds/build-install-regression-test-with-multiplex-696.tar -T /build/install/cores/liblist.txt
tar: Removing leading `/' from member names
+ bzip2 /archives/archived_builds/build-install-regression-test-with-multiplex-696.tar
+ rm -f /build/install/cores/liblist.txt
+ rm -f /build/install/cores/liblist.txt.tmp
+ find /archives -size +1G -delete -type f
+ echo 'Cores and build archived in http://builder104.cloud.gluster.org/archived_builds/build-install-regression-test-with-multiplex-696.tar.bz2'
Cores and build archived in http://builder104.cloud.gluster.org/archived_builds/build-install-regression-test-with-multiplex-696.tar.bz2
+ echo 'Open core using the following command to get a proper stack'
Open core using the following command to get a proper stack
+ echo 'Example: From root of extracted tarball'
Example: From root of extracted tarball
+ echo '\t\tgdb -ex '\''set sysroot ./'\'' -ex '\''core-file ./build/install/cores/xxx.core'\'' <target, say ./build/install/sbin/glusterd>'
\t\tgdb -ex 'set sysroot ./' -ex 'core-file ./build/install/cores/xxx.core' <target, say ./build/install/sbin/glusterd>
+ RET=1
+ '[' 1 -ne 0 ']'
+ tar -czf <https://build.gluster.org/job/regression-test-with-multiplex/696/artifact/glusterfs-logs.tgz> /var/log/glusterfs /var/log/messages /var/log/messages-20180304 /var/log/messages-20180311 /var/log/messages-20180319 /var/log/messages-20180325
tar: Removing leading `/' from member names
+ scp -o UserKnownHostsFile=/dev/null -o StrictHostKeyChecking=no -i <https://build.gluster.org/job/regression-test-with-multiplex/ws/> glusterfs-logs.tgz _logs_collector at http.int.rht.gluster.org:/var/www/glusterfs-logs/regression-test-with-multiplex-696.tgz
ssh: connect to host http.int.rht.gluster.org port 22: Connection timed out
lost connection
+ true
+ case $(uname -s) in
++ uname -s
+ /sbin/sysctl -w kernel.core_pattern=/%e-%p.core
kernel.core_pattern = /%e-%p.core
+ exit 1
Build step 'Execute shell' marked build as failure


More information about the maintainers mailing list